About Adam Ratcliff, Cissp, MBA
Adam Ratcliff is the Director of Information Security at Navigate360, with a background in military and corporate security. He holds an MBA and multiple degrees in Information Technology, and has experience in various roles including Information Assurance Officer and Information Security Analyst.

Previous Experience in Information Security
Prior to his current role, Adam Ratcliff worked at RSM US LLP as a Senior Associate from 2018 to 2021. He also held the position of Risk Advisory Associate for a brief period in 2018. Before joining RSM US LLP, he was employed at SecureState as an Information Security Analyst from 2017 to 2018. Military Background and Information Assurance
Adam Ratcliff has a significant background in military security, having served in the US Navy. He worked as an Information Assurance Officer from 2014 to 2017 at NOPF Dam Neck, VA, and previously as a Network Administrator on the USS Pearl Harbor from 2010 to 2013. Educational Qualifications
Adam Ratcliff holds multiple degrees in Information Technology and Business Administration. He earned a Master of Science (MS) in Information Technology from Kaplan University, completing his studies from 2014 to 2016. He also obtained a Bachelor of Science (BSc) in Information Technology from the same institution from 2011 to 2014. Additionally, he achieved a Master of Business Administration (MBA) from Franklin University, studying from 2020 to 2022.
